Eighteen Dead, Sixty-Five Injured in Maharashtra’s Pre-Monsoon Downpour as IMD Yellow-Alerts Thirty Districts and Fadnavis Convenes an Emergency Cabinet Meeting (opens in new tab)

Eighteen people are dead and sixty-five injured in Maharashtra from rain-related incidents in the past week as the southwest monsoon, which the India Meteorological Department has now declared has crossed into central India, races up the western coastal corridor. Chief Minister Devendra Fadnavis convened an emergency meeting Friday with the state's water resources, agriculture, and disaster management departments.
